Sodium hydroxide is very corrosive and can cause severe burns in all tissues that come in contact with it. Inhalation of low levels of sodium hydroxide as dusts, mists or aerosols may cause irritation of the nose, throat, and respiratory airways. Inhalation of …

www.westlake.comThe resulting sodium hydroxide solution from the cell is 10-12% and contains sodium chloride , or salt, which has been transported through the diaphragm. This solution is then concentrated by evaporation to final product strength of 50% sodium hydroxide and about 2% sodium chloride.

www.cerritos.eduSodium hydroxide solution of about 0.2 M is prepared in order to be used in Exp 12B. The solution is then standardized, that is, its concentration is accurately determined, by titrating it against a weighed sample of known acidic salt, potassium acid phthalate.
